
During this year’s annual Coverings Installation & Design (CID) Awards, special recognition in the International category was awarded to Hotel Kimpton Los Monteros by EL EQUIPO CREATIVO. Located in the vibrant city of Marbella, Spain, the newly updated Kimpton Los Monteros Marbella blends the glamour of the hotels 1970s origins with the energetic essence of Andalusia. Drawing inspiration from the region’s natural landscapes, artistic heritage and Mediterranean spirit, the hotel’s design integrates lush greenery, extensive use of ceramic tile and various hand-painted murals to create an artistic environment that honors Marbella’s history and culture while offering guests a stylish and modern experience.

This project involved the complete renovation of all the public spaces in the hotel with the goal of curating a new identity for this historic property while respecting its local heritage and architectural roots. One of the key requirements of the renovation was to incorporate the existing 1970s architecture into the new design, elevating its functionality while simultaneously creating a unique, experience-driven atmosphere aligned with the Kimpton brand.

With a strong focus on cultural storytelling and architectural integrity, the creative team’s concept was guided by the landscapes, colors and textures of Andalusia. Paying homage to Marbella’s natural environment and artistic legacy, the project focused on a palette of greens, blues and warm earth tones, as well as materials such as wood, ceramic tile and hand-painted murals, celebrating Spanish craftsmanship and artists.

Embracing the original 1970s architecture, the architects preserved and repurposed the geometric patterns, built-in niches and filtered-light elements. Aesthetic appeal and functionality were carefully considered for each space of the hotel, utilizing Mediterranean whites, bold retro furnishings and curated artwork to curate a welcoming atmosphere.

Another key element of the design was functional zoning. Adjustable privacy levels in lounges and the flexibility of each space were intentionally planned to meet guests’ evolving expectations for versatility and intimacy. For example, the lobby, lounges and library feature sliding wood elements that allow spaces to be opened or closed as needed.

Featuring an immersive blue theme and dynamic artistic elements, the Azul Bar stands as its own separate destination. With a unique multi-level layout, Escondido, the rooftop bar, maximizes views while the retro-inspired details create a seamless transition from day to night. Outdoor areas were also redesigned to enhance both comfort and visual impact. The Costa Club Pool Bar and Jara Restaurant extend concepts to the exterior by integrating terracotta tones and Andalusian tile patterns.

Ceramic tile was utilized as the primary flooring material throughout the lobby and adjacent circulation areas, reinforcing the hotel’s the chic Mediterranean aesthetic. A porcelain tile collection inspired by classic hydraulic mosaics was selected, providing a highly decorative pattern while delivering the durability and mechanical resistance required in a high-traffic hospitality environment.
